US Telecom Support Services Rep I

Henry Schein
United States, New York, Melville
135 Duryea Road (Show on map)
May 12, 2025

This position is responsible for assisting in the support and maintenance of telephony systems to provide a stable, dependable, and efficient telephony environment. Act as a first level technical support for end users' software and hardware problems. Receive telephone calls/emails from users experiencing difficulties or inquiring how to use specific telephony systems. Escalate unresolved issues to an appropriate team via Service Now. Log all incidents

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Assist in the implementation of the Company's telephony communications system.
  • Participate in the development and deployment of Company standards on all telephony related equipment.
  • Assist in the support and maintenance for all new telephony hardware and software.
  • Receive phone calls and emails from end users who are experiencing telephony technical difficulties.
  • Ticket all communications within our Enterprise Service Desk System.
  • Provide level 1 troubleshooting and route all issues that cannot be resolved to members of the Team.
  • Assist with the deployment of new programs

MINIMUM WORK EXPERIENCE:

Typically 3 or more years of related experience.

PREFERRED EDUCATION:

Typically High School education, vocational training and/or on-the-job training. Bachelor's degree preferred.

TRAVEL / PHYSICAL DEMANDS:

Travel typically less than 10%. Office environment. No special physical demands required.

The posted range for this position is $37,087 - $57,948 which is the expected starting base salary range for an employee who is new to the role to fully proficient in the role. Many factors go into determining employee pay within the posted range including education, prior experience, training, current skills, certifications, location/labor market, internal equity, etc.
